def _add_options(
data: Dict[str, Any], options: Optional[Mapping[str, Any]], keys: Iterable[str]
) -> Dict[str, Any]:
"""Copy the supplied `keys` from `options` into `data`, skipping unset ones.
An option the caller left out must stay out of the request body. Python's None
serializes to JSON null, and the server treats a null as a supplied value: it
validates `appname: null` and rejects it, and it panics on `requiredflag: null`.
Other language SDKs avoid this for free — JSON.stringify drops undefined — so
the guard has to be explicit here.
"""
for key in keys:
value = options.get(key) if options else None
if value is not None:
data[key] = value
return data
class DatabunkerproAPI:
"""Main client class for interacting with the DatabunkerPro API."""
def __init__(
self, base_url: str, x_bunker_token: str = "", x_bunker_tenant: str = ""
):
"""Initialize the DatabunkerPro API client."""
self.base_url = base_url.rstrip("/")
self.x_bunker_token = x_bunker_token
self.x_bunker_tenant = x_bunker_tenant
def _make_request(
self,
endpoint: str,
data: Optional[Dict[str, Any]] = None,
request_metadata: Optional[Dict[str, Any]] = None,
) -> Dict[str, Any]:
"""Make a request to the DatabunkerPro API."""
headers = {"Content-Type": "application/json"}
if self.x_bunker_token:
headers["X-Bunker-Token"] = self.x_bunker_token
if self.x_bunker_tenant:
headers["X-Bunker-Tenant"] = self.x_bunker_tenant
url = f"{self.base_url}/v2/{endpoint}"
if data or request_metadata:
body_data = data.copy() if data else {}
if request_metadata:
body_data["request_metadata"] = request_metadata
body = json.dumps(body_data)
else:
body = None
try:
response = requests.post(url, headers=headers, data=body)
result: Dict[str, Any] = response.json()
if not response.ok:
if result.get("status"):
return result
else:
return {
"status": "error",
"message": result.get("message", "API request failed"),
}
return result
except requests.exceptions.RequestException as e:
return {"status": "error", "message": f"Error making request: {str(e)}"}
